Marijuana Detox in Media, Illinois

Despite what efforts to legalize and popular culture would lead you to think, it is a verified and conclusive undeniable fact that marijuana is an addictive substance which can cause both short and long-term physical and mental injury to users. Similar to other substances, someone who has used marijuana for a prolonged period of time can become addicted to its effects and will encounter withdrawal symptoms when they initially quit using marijuana. Users today have very high grade marijuana at their disposal which wasn't the situation twenty years ago, making it an even bigger issue.

Someone that uses marijuana often is really altering how the brain functions, therefore the brain can't just instantly readjust to normal operation once the person stops using marijuana, this will take time. Individuals actually detox from marijuana, like every other drug, as marijuana is eliminated from your body and the body readjusts to normal operation without marijuana. So marijuana detox could be a challenge for long-term users, because individuals will experience withdrawal symptoms which may be challenging to endure. These symptoms might not be as physical in nature as heroin withdrawal for instance, but marijuana detox and withdrawal might cause severe depression and other psychological symptoms for chronic users. That is why relapse is so prevalent for those who try to quit using marijuana on their own.
